Georgia Eldridge Hanley's "The One-Eyed Fairies" may seem like a fairytale book, however, that is actually quite far from the truth. In actuality, this book is a craft book initially aimed at young girls to teach them how to make accessories for themselves and their dolls. Written in an easy-to-understand way, the book manages to get child readers excited to start making things for themselves. An excellent first read for a budding artist, this book has captured readers for decades.

This wonderful collection of handmade toys will delight children both young and old. The 25 projects, designed by expert craftsman Rob Merrett, take their inspiration from traditional playthings, including dolls, animals, and more. Begin with Baby’s First Soft Toy—delightful gifts for newborns designed in soft colors and gentle prints. Nursery Novelties is next, with easy patchwork and appliqué embellishments, followed by Activity Toys, where clever designs will stimulate young children’s minds. Creature Comforts has adorable animals that are perfect for little ones in a range of pretty fabrics. Finally, Divine Dollies is packed with trendy, vintage-looking rag dolls that you will love to make. Rob also develops the concept of “Kids Forever,” where designs should appeal not just to children, but also to adults who will appreciate his stylish, retro approach. Each toy comes with clear, step-by-step text and beautiful photography and artworks that will guide even a novice stitcher, helping them to produce gorgeous gifts with a charming, handcrafted feel.

Did you think embroidery was complicated, confined to flowers, and a major undertaking? This cute, quirky, and clever little book will dispel those myths and inspire you to take up a needle and thread, even if it’s for the first time ever. Fun with Stitching offers simple and easy embroidery ideas to add a light-hearted touch to clothes, home accessories, and gifts. Each design is shown on a different object, whether it be a French café on an apron, cheerful weather clouds on canvas shoes, or a beaming moon on a lampshade, and is accompanied by straightforward instructions and suggestions for other uses. This is a book for new sewers, young embroiderers, and anyone looking to bring a light-hearted touch to their home or wardrobe.
